Spring Pet Grooming: Handling Shedding and Allergic Reactions
As the days expand warmer and flowers begin to flower, your pet dog may start dropping even more hair, which can cause allergic reactions for both you and your pet.
To manage this seasonal shedding, regular brushing is essential. Aim for a few times a week, utilizing a brush fit for your pet dog's coat kind. This not just gets rid of loosened hair yet additionally distributes all-natural oils, maintaining their skin healthy.
Additionally, vacuum your home regularly to reduce irritants and consider utilizing air purifiers. Bathing your pet with a mild shampoo can likewise help minimize itchy skin.
If allergic reactions persist, consult your veterinarian for suggestions on pet-safe antihistamines or treatments. By remaining positive, you'll maintain your pet comfy and decrease allergy symptoms for every person in your house.
Summer Season Pet Grooming: Protecting Versus Heat and Pests
When summer season rolls in, maintaining your pet great and protected from insects becomes a leading concern. Regular grooming helps handle your pup's layer, minimizing warm and avoiding matting.
Take into consideration a summer hairstyle for longer-haired types; it not just enhances air movement but additionally makes it much easier to spot bugs like fleas and ticks.
Do not neglect to shower your pet dog much more frequently with a mild, pet-safe hair shampoo to get rid of dust and insects. After exterior play, check their skin for any kind of indicators of irritability or pests.
Using a top quality flea and tick preventative is crucial, as well. Maintaining your pet dog moisturized and offering shaded locations during strolls can help them remain cool while you appreciate summer season adventures together.
Winter Season Pet Grooming: Keeping Your Dog Warm and Comfy
While winter season brings a cool to the air, maintaining your pet dog cozy and comfy is essential for their wellness. Regular grooming helps keep a healthy and balanced layer, which offers insulation versus the cold.
Make certain to brush your canine regularly to stop matting and get rid of dead hair, as a tidy coat traps warmth better. Take into consideration scheduling a trim for longer-haired types to minimize ice and snow buildup in between their paws and on their fur.
Don't fail to remember to check their paw pads for injuries from icy surfaces or salt. When heading outside, a comfortable canine sweatshirt or coat can supply additional protection.
Last but not least, keep them completely dry and cozy inside your home, as this helps keep their total comfort throughout the winter months.
